Abstract

We, five math teacher educators (MTEs), share how multimodal microanalysis has the potential to contribute to rehumanizing mathematics education by expanding what counts as evidence of students’ knowings. We define multimodal microanalysis as the detailed examination and interpretation of minute interactions between various sensory modalities and mathematical representations at a granular level. Using mathematics cognitive interview videos, we share our research design and analysis processes and discuss how multimodal microanalysis can contribute to rehumanizing mathematics teaching and learning.
